The Top 5 Italian News Stories of 01.08
Italian Journalist Cecilia Sala Released from Iran and Returning Home Italian journalist Cecilia Sala is on her way back to Italy after being released by Iranian authorities, following intense diplomatic and intelligence efforts. The announcement came from Palazzo Chigi, with […]
The Top 5 Italian News Stories of 01.08 Read More »